July 11, 1979 Page 1 of 3 DEEP DRAFT PUMP DEFICIENCIES Description of Circumstances:
On October 20, 1978, Commonwealth Edison Company reported that manufacturing deficiencies had been identified in new high pressure core spray, low pressure core spray, and residual heat removal pumps manufactured by Ingersoll-Rand (I-R)
Company, Cameron Pump Division.
Each of these pumps is a vertical turbine pu ap with impellers located in bowls in a sump or a self-contained barrel. The motor (prime mover) is located at the highest pump elevation to take into account maximum flooding at the site or space considerations. The suction is at the lower end of the pump while the discharge head is just below the driver. Bearings supporting the vertical shaft segments (usually 5 to 10 segments) are either self-lubricated, force fed (lubricated by fluid being pumped), or oil lubricated and maintained within their own isolated system. These pumps are designated as " Deep Draft." Figures 1 and 2 show typical outlines of such pumps.
The internal deficiencies, identified through dimensional and visual inspections were as follows:
